I recently purchased a Giant Hybrid bike and after not being on a bike for 14 years I was really surprised at how I do not get tired riding like I used to. Well swimming as been paying off, I rode my bike to work today for the first time. I made the 13 mile trip in 1 hour 10 minutes which included a very steep and long hill. I feel great afterward and was planning on carpooling home with my girlfriend but have since decided to ride home as well. 14 years back when I had a bike I was heavy and riding it was fun but very tiring and my muscles would be very sore after a ride like this morning but at 180 lbs I feel great muscles aren't sore and I still have energy.
